Externer connect zur Xampp Mysql Datenbank

Alles, was MariaDB und MySQL betrifft, kann hier besprochen werden.

Externer connect zur Xampp Mysql Datenbank

Postby Creed » 10. May 2005 19:45

Hallo,

habe ein kleines Problemchen und komme einfach nicht weiter.
Ich möchte von meiner Homepage, die auf gemieteten Webspace liegt. Einige Daten aus einem Anmeldeformular, in die Datenbank von meinem heimischen Xampp System schreiben.

Habe mir dafür bei NO-IP.com eine Umleitungsadresse auf meine Xampp Server IP besorgt.
Für die verschiedenen Connects zu den Datenbanken habe ich zwei config Dateien erstellt, die natürlich nicht beide den gleichen Namen haben und auch die darin enthaltenen Parameter haben jeweils andere Bezeichnungen.
Ich habe jetzt einige Möglichkeiten zum connecten auf den Xampp Server ausprobiert, aber nichts klappt.

Als Adresse für den $dbhost habe ich die NO-IP Adresse eingetragen.

Bekomme aber immer diese Fehlermeldung beim Aufruf des Anmeldeformulars:

Warning: mysql_connect() [function.mysql-connect]: Unknown MySQL Server Host 'http' (2) in /home/www/htdocs/xxxxxx.de/include/config.inc.php on line 18

Anscheinend kommt der Connect wegen dem http:// nicht zustande?
Aber wie muß ich jetzt zum Xampp connecten, weil die NO-IP URL ja mit http:// anfängt und nicht mit mysql://


Gruß Creed
Creed
 
Posts: 20
Joined: 01. August 2003 18:32

Postby Wiedmann » 10. May 2005 20:19

Aber wie muß ich jetzt zum Xampp connecten, weil die NO-IP URL ja mit http:// anfängt und nicht mit mysql://

Mit deinem NO-IP Namen (=Host-Name).

Mit einer URI kann diese Funktion nichts anfangen. Schon gar nicht mit einem Protokoll wie ("http://"). Die wollen da einfach nur einen Host-Namen wissen. (Oder hast du bei deinem Provider dort eine URI stehen?)

BTW: "mysql://" ist kein registriertes Protokoll / Sheme für eine URI.
Wiedmann
AF Moderator
 
Posts: 17102
Joined: 01. February 2004 12:38
Location: Stuttgart / Germany

Postby Creed » 10. May 2005 21:57

Hallo Wiedmann.

Ja das mit dem http:// ist mir dann etwas später auch aufgefallen.

habe dann als dbhost xampp.redirectme.net angegeben.

Das kann aber so auch nicht richtig sein, weil das ja nur die URL zur Hp auf dem Xampp Sytem ist. Ich brauche aber den Pfad zum Mysql Server.
Ich kann ja schlecht an die URL xampp.redirectme.net/P:/xampp/mysql/bin/mysqld-nt.exe anfügen. ( P ) steht für die Festplatte wo XAMPP drauf installiert ist.

Aber wie würde der korrekte Pfad zum Mysql Server aussehen?


Gruß Creed
Creed
 
Posts: 20
Joined: 01. August 2003 18:32

Postby Wiedmann » 11. May 2005 08:21

habe dann als dbhost xampp.redirectme.net angegeben.
Das kann aber so auch nicht richtig sein, weil das ja nur die URL zur Hp auf dem Xampp Sytem ist.

Das ist ein Hostname und keine URI. Im Browser eingegeben, ein "http://" und "/" vorne und hinten dran, wird eine URI draus und du erreichst möglicherweise einen Webserver auf Port 80 unter dieser Adresse.

Ich brauche aber den Pfad zum Mysql Server.
Ich kann ja schlecht an die URL xampp.redirectme.net/P:/xampp/mysql/bin/mysqld-nt.exe anfügen.

Jetzt überleg doch nochmal: In ter Datei wo du die Daten für den MySQL beim Provider drin hast, steht da ein Dateisystempfad?

MySQL ist ein eigenständiger Sever. mysql_connect() will wie gesagt den Host-Namen von dem Server wissen und verbindet sich dann über TCP/IP mit diesem Server. (Da wird keine Datei im Dateisystem aufgerufen)
Wiedmann
AF Moderator
 
Posts: 17102
Joined: 01. February 2004 12:38
Location: Stuttgart / Germany


Return to MariaDB - MySQL

Who is online

Users browsing this forum: No registered users and 39 guests